How it works

A custom result should not mean
a confusing process.

Four steps, one person accountable for all of them.

1

Consult

We look at the room, talk through how you use it, and get your style and budget on the table early.

2

3D Design

You see the layout, door style, finish and hardware before fabrication, while changes are still free.

3

Build

Material is selected, cut and assembled to the approved drawings, then finished.

4

Install

We set, level and adjust everything on site, hang the hardware and clean up behind us.

What is the difference between paint-grade and stain-grade?

Paint-grade uses smooth, tight-grain material built for an even painted finish. Stain-grade uses hardwood selected for its grain, because the wood itself is the finish. We build both, and we will tell you which one suits the room and the budget.
